Old Spanish Girl Names
For those who appreciate the charm and history of traditional names, these old Spanish girl names have stood the test of time, often with deep cultural and historical roots. They evoke a sense of heritage and timeless elegance. These selections are perfect for a girl with a classic and enduring spirit.
- Isabel: God is my oath (classic royal name)
- Juana: God is gracious (historical royal name)
- Teresa: to harvest (name of a famous saint)
- Catalina: pure (classic royal name)
- Leonor: light (historical royal name)
- Beatriz: bringer of joy (historical noble name)
- Urraca: magpie (historical royal name)
- Elvira: truly foreign (Visigothic origin, early Spanish name)
- Gontzalba: battle-bold (Visigothic origin)
- Sancha: holy (Basque origin, medieval royal name)
- Aldonza: sweet (Visigothic origin)
- Froila: little lord (Visigothic origin)
- Jimena: listener (Hebrew origin, medieval noble name)
- Mayor: greater (Latin origin, medieval name)
- Oneca: gracious (Basque origin, early queen’s name)
- Velazquita: little Vela (Visigothic diminutive)
- Zaida: prosperous (Arabic origin, common during Moorish Spain)
- Zoraida: charming (Arabic origin)
- Auria: golden (Latin origin, medieval name)
- Blasina: sprout, blossom (Latin origin)
- Casilda: battle maiden (Germanic origin, Spanish saint)
- Eulalia: sweet speaking (Greek origin, early martyr)
- Griselda: gray battle (Germanic origin, medieval name)
- Leocadia: bright, clear (Greek origin, early saint)
- Orosia: golden (Greek origin, Spanish saint)
- Pelagia: of the sea (Greek origin, early saint)
- Romana: from Rome (Latin origin)
- Sabina: from the Sabine tribe (Latin origin)
- Teodora: gift of God (Greek origin)
- Vicenta: victorious (Latin origin)
- Adelaida: noble kind (Germanic origin)
- Carlota: free woman (Germanic origin, royal name)
- Eloisa: healthy, wide (Germanic origin)
- Frederica: peaceful ruler (Germanic origin)
- Gertrudis: strength of a spear (Germanic origin)
- Hilda: battle woman (Germanic origin)
- Ida: prosperous, diligent (Germanic origin)
- Imelda: all-powerful (Germanic origin)
- Matilde: mighty in battle (Germanic origin)
- Ricarda: powerful ruler (Germanic origin)
- Sofía: wisdom (Greek origin, early queen’s name)
- Ana: grace (Hebrew origin, biblical figure)
- Eva: life (Hebrew origin, biblical figure)
- María: bitter, beloved (Hebrew origin, biblical figure)
- Salomé: peace (Hebrew origin, biblical figure)
- Susana: lily (Hebrew origin, biblical figure)
- Bárbara: stranger (Greek origin, early saint)
- Cecilia: blind (Latin origin, early saint)
- Elena: bright, shining one (Greek origin, early empress)
- Julia: youthful (Latin origin, historical figure)
